Frequently Asked Questions

What is Barracuda Backup?

The Barracuda Backup is an affordable, integrated local and offsite data backup and disaster recovery solution. The Barracuda Backup combines an onsite appliance with a flexible monthly, quarterly or yearly subscription that replicates data offsite. Combining local and offsite storage provides the best of both worlds – onsite backups for the fastest restore times and secure, offsite storage for disaster recovery.

Why do I need a backup solution?

Equipment storing information can fail. Backup, whether it is local or offsite, maintains a redundant copy of an organization’s valuable data in the event of a system failure or natural disaster as well as retains data to fulfill compliance requirements and litigation requests. With the additional copy of data, IT administrators gain the ability to easily restore important files. A backup solution for data restores is an integral part of an organization’s disaster recovery plan.

Why can't I use tape or an external hard drive for backups? What are the benefits of a combined local and offsite backup solution?

Tapes require the manual management of scheduling backups. Hard drives only create one instance of your data. Whether using tapes or hard drives, the stored data has no means to minimize file duplications and does not possess revision history to select the correct historical version to revert back to. Another burden is the need to regularly transport data offsite for a secondary copy in the event of a system failure or disaster.

In comparison, an integrated local and offsite backup solution is easy to manage with automatic backups based on a set time, as well as the secure transfer of data offsite for disaster recovery.

Why should I use a dedicated appliance for my backups?

There are several advantages to using an appliance to conduct automated data backups and offsite replication. An appliance created for backup, like the Barracuda Backup Server, is a purpose-built appliance that enables centralized management of backup connections to multiple devices and provides the local storage necessary to keep a primary backup copy onsite for fast recovery in the majority of data loss scenarios.

Software backup solutions need installation and management on every server they protect, plus requires the administration and support of additional hardware to provide recommended local storage of the backup data. Unlike many software solutions, the Barracuda Backup Server protects data using standard networking protocols from computers running a wide range of operating systems. Other benefits of using the appliance for backups include dedicated processing power for deduplication and compression to increase efficiency in storage and transmission, reduction of load on production servers by not having to run backup software and the creation of a dedicated restore device on your local network.

Is Barracuda Backup safe?

The Barracuda Backup utilizes an aggressive combination of symmetrical and asymmetrical encryption. The United States government recently approved 192-bit AES encryption as the preferred method for protecting top secret information. The Barracuda Backup starts with the even more secure 256-bit AES encryption level. Your data is secured by this aggressive encryption methodology both while being transferred offsite and during its storage at Barracuda Central.

What are the ways to restore data from Barracuda Backup?

Data is easy to restore using any of the following methods, including:

  1. Barracuda Backup Restore Browser
  2. Barracuda Backup local Restore Browser
  3. 24/7 Barracuda Technical Support restore assistance
  4. Shipment of restored data from Barracuda Networks
